Mourinho supports Tottenham making a move for one of his former players

By Bruce Grove -

As the summer transfer window nears its opening, there is a lot of transfer speculation going around and Tottenham isn’t immune to the rumours.

The Lilywhites have been affected by the coronavirus pandemic, but it doesn’t make sense to think that there would be no movement in and out of the club when the transfer window reopens.

A new report from L’Equipe via Sport Witness is claiming that as part of his summer plans, Jose Mourinho may look to raid his former side, Chelsea, for a defender.

Kurt Zouma is the player that is interesting Tottenham, a move Mourinho would apparently support and the defender might be interested in being reunited with his old boss claims the same report.

The thinking is that if Zouma left Chelsea, he would love to remain in the Premier League, opening the door for a reunion with Mourinho.

Zouma was an important part of Chelsea’s starting XI when the season started, but he fell out of favour just before the coronavirus-enforced break. Nevertheless, the Frenchman has made 22 league appearances for the Blues this season.

Jan Vertonghen is set to leave the Lilywhites this summer after running down his contract with them and the North Londoners would likely be in the market for a new defender.

Whether that would be Zouma is open to question, especially considering that the defender once claimed that Mourinho called him rubbish (Goal.com)
